Overview

The iSpring RO500AK-BN is a tankless reverse osmosis filtration system rated for 500 gallons per day. At that output, it is designed to deliver filtered water at a pace that avoids the slow trickle associated with older tank-based RO units. The unit mounts under the sink and measures 17.5 x 5.2 x 16.25 inches, weighing 21 lbs when installed.

Reverse osmosis works by pushing water through a semipermeable membrane under pressure, separating dissolved solids from the water stream. The RO500AK-BN relies on that process as its core purification method. No third-party certification data is listed in the product record, so buyers who want documented NSF/ANSI compliance numbers should confirm that separately before purchasing.

Frequently asked questions

Does the RO500AK-BN require a storage tank?

No. The AK-BN model is a tankless system, meaning water passes through the RO membrane on demand rather than filling a pressurized tank. This speeds up delivery and reduces the footprint under your sink, though you do need adequate water pressure at your supply line for the system to perform at its rated output.

What does 500 GPD mean in practical terms?

GPD stands for gallons per day. At 500 GPD the system is designed to produce filtered water fast enough that you rarely wait at the tap. In a household that drinks 3 to 5 gallons daily, 500 GPD is far more capacity than needed, meaning the system should keep up easily even with back-to-back use.
